Tahki Yarns Donegal Tweed
Donegal Tweed is a handsome wool tweed, perfect for sweaters, vests and afghans. One ply of 100% wool is twisted with complimentary-colored slubs for a timeless look and tons of texture. This yarn is a classic and has made so many wonderful projects over the years! Made in Ireland.
- Content:
- 100% Irish Wool
- Care:
- Hand Wash
- Weight/Yardage:
- 100g/183yd
- Gauge:
- 4.5 sts = 1" on US 8
- Knitting Weight:
- Worsted

Comments about Tahki Yarns Donegal Tweed:
If you want a soft, cuddly yarn, this isn't it. As indicated above, this is a typical Donegal tweed and so wouldn't wear it next to the skin. However, it presents cables and other decorative stitches in great detail.

Comments about Tahki Yarns Donegal Tweed:
Everybody loves the flecks. It really add pizazz to the yarn and makes the donegal tweed interesting to knit with.
I am knitting a sweater and have used 4 skeins so far. There is everything to like and nothing to dislike about this yarn. There no knots in the middle of the skein. The yarn holds up after ripping out. The texture is interesting and easy to knit with, a bit crunchy with strands that unevenly thick and thin. Best of all, it's got orange and purple flecks!

Comments about Tahki Yarns Donegal Tweed:
I love this yarn for garments knit on larger needles. The band recommends size 8 needles but I use 10-11 and find the finished product to be very soft and interesting.
